Roboflow Universe

Open repository of 1M+ computer vision datasets and 50K+ pre-trained models at universe.roboflow.com.

URL Patterns

PageURLContent
Homeuniverse.roboflow.comSearch, trending projects, categories
Projectuniverse.roboflow.com/{owner}/{project}Overview, classes, metrics, license, fork
Imagesuniverse.roboflow.com/{owner}/{project}/browseBrowse images with annotations
Dataset versionuniverse.roboflow.com/{owner}/{project}/dataset/{version}Version details, splits, download
Modeluniverse.roboflow.com/{owner}/{project}/model/{version}Try model, metrics, deploy snippet

Searching Universe

MCP app (universe_search_app)

Use when someone must choose a dataset after seeing it: previews, classes, license, image counts, etc. Pure MCP JSON hits from universe_search are not a substitute for that UX — open the app when the decision needs eyes on the listings.

MCP Tool

Use universe_search to find datasets/models programmatically. Pass a descriptive query (e.g. "hard hat detection construction site").

Web Search

Search is hybrid — combines semantic similarity with keyword matching. Use specific, descriptive queries for best results.

Query Operators

All operators can be mixed with free-text: fire smoke class:fire,smoke images>200 model

OperatorExampleEffect
modelwaste detection modelOnly datasets with a trained model
object detectionhelmet object detectionFilter by project type (also: classification, instance segmentation, keypoint detection)
class:Xclass:helmet,personMust contain these classes
tag:Xtag:safetyFilter by Universe tag
model:Xmodel:yolov8Filter by trained model architecture
images>Nimages>500Min image count (also >=, <, <=, =)
stars>=Nstars>=5Min star count
views>Nviews>1000Min view count
downloads>Ndownloads>100Min download count
updated:Ndupdated:30dUpdated within N days (also h, w, mo, y)
sort:Xsort:starsSort by field (stars, images, updated, downloads, views)
like:dataset-urllike:cocoFind similar datasets

Tips for Effective Queries

  • Combine free-text with operators: pothole road damage class:pothole images>100 sort:stars
  • Add model to only get inference-ready datasets
  • Include project type keywords to filter: helmet instance segmentation
  • Use class: when you know exactly what classes you need
  • Use specific object names, not generic terms ("forklift in warehouse" > "vehicle")

Evaluating a Dataset

Before forking, check these signals:

CriterionWhere to LookGood Sign
Class coverageClasses list on project pageAll your target classes present
Image countProject overview500+ images per class for detection
Annotation qualityBrowse > click individual imagesTight bounding boxes, consistent labels
Class balanceProject overview / healthNo extreme class imbalance
Image diversityBrowse imagesVaried lighting, angles, backgrounds
License"Cite this Project" sectionCompatible with your use case (see below)
Model metricsModel tab (if available)mAP > 70% suggests decent annotations

Licenses

Found in the "Cite this Project" section on the project page. No license listed = all rights reserved.

LicenseCommercial UseModifyAttribution Required
Public DomainYesYesNo
CC BY 4.0YesYesYes
MITYesYesYes (in license copy)
BY-NC-SA 4.0NoYes (share-alike)Yes
ODbL v1.0YesYes (share-alike for DB)Yes
No license specifiedAssume NoAssume NoN/A

Forking a Dataset

Fork = copy a Universe dataset into your workspace (no download/re-upload needed).

1. Open dataset on Universe 2. Click Download Dataset button 3. Choose Train a model with this dataset (full fork) or Train from a portion of this dataset (partial clone) 4. Dataset copies into your workspace

After forking you can: rename classes, add/remove images, generate versions, train models.

Requires: Logged-in Roboflow account.

Downloading a Dataset

For local/notebook training instead of Roboflow cloud training.

MethodWhen to Use
Train a model with this dataset (fork)Training on Roboflow, want full data in workspace
Train from a portion (clone)Want a subset or to combine with other data
Download datasetLocal training via code snippet or ZIP file

Supports all standard export formats (COCO, YOLO, VOC, CreateML, TFRecord, etc.).

Path: Project page > Download Dataset button > choose method.

Using a Universe Model

Direct Inference via Workflows

1. Create a Workflow in Roboflow 2. Add a model block 3. Switch to Public Models tab 4. Paste the model ID from the Universe model page (copy icon at top) 5. Click Use model ID

Model ID format: {owner}/{project}/{version} (shown on Universe model page).

Checkpoint Training

Fork the dataset, then train your own model using the forked data. Use a Universe model's architecture as a starting point via Roboflow Train.

Inference Metrics (shown on model page)

Project TypeMetrics Shown
Object DetectionmAP, precision, recall
ClassificationAccuracy
SegmentationmAP, precision, recall

MCP Tool Reference

universe_search — Search Universe for datasets/models.

ParamTypeDefaultNotes
querystr (required)Search query text
result_type"dataset" \"model" \null
limitint12Max results per page
pageint1Page number (1-indexed)

Returns: name, url, type, classes, classCount, images, description, tags, license, stars, views, downloads, modelCount, latestVersion.
